No one can stand against the new leaders in South West like Sunday Igboho – Femi Fani-Kayode

Former Minister of Aviation, Femi Fani-Kayode has expressed his excitement with some leaders he said are coming out of the South-West region of the country supposedly in support of the Oduduwa republic.

FFK in a tweet identified them as Sunday Igboho and Olayomi Koiki saying no one can stand against them as they are strong, fearless, radical and young.

He wrote;

“New leaders are rising up in the SW. They are strong, fearless, radical & young. Names like Sunday Igboho, Olayomi Koiki and others come to mind. The SW has finally got a new set of champions & heroes.They believe in Oduduwa Republic. None can stand against them. I commend them. Sunday Igboho addressing crowd in Ibarapa, Oyo state today. Calling on the Fulani herdsmen to leave.
